Re: Turn shapes into single lines?

I did some digging last night and I found that potrace is just not fit for the job. It's something with the algorithms it uses so that's a no go. Autotrace, which is also implemented in that website you provided, is one of the few libraries that is capable of center lining. That, and CorelDraw below...
